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
07977 8156189 87394446726 241675268
02 9532
02 9532
65458 86 1331739
All about undefined
Interested in learning more?
02 9532
65458 86 1331739
See more
59 501 079408
6344 92953 017084207 0842796 780389
See more
07222630 466031645 43294058
4558 49370 67233259075
See more